Description

An officially licensed simulation of NHRA top fuel, funny car, Pro Stock car, and truck drag racing. It includes the entire 25 event NHRA circuit and 80 of the top drag racing teams. Tune your car against changing weather conditions and view detailed telemetry via Racepak, the same software used by all the NHRA teams. The game supports force feedback devices and includes competitive online play.

Waste of money

The Good
The fact i can drag race online...Well kinda. The game was alright the comunitty made it great.I loved the fact that i could strap myself into nitro burning TF or Fc and go at it. The competition was great. The theory behind the game was perfect with some flaws.

The Bad
Most everything.. The applet was junk from the get go. The company lied to us almost daily. The game is just a 20 dollar patch for nhra2 which was a 20 dollar patch for nhra1. I mean for example they said the applet was a work in process but it still is not fixed and it wont be ever. There were too many drivers views. Not enough info on the racepack program. To many ways to cheat. No way to stop guys from Dfr'ing(Dropped frame rate runs) They basically took a game NHRA 1 and polished it and gave us NHRA 2 basically same game.Then they polished it again and gave us Main event. Only thing main event was was a add on pack with Pro Stock cars and trucks. i prolly wouldnt have been as mad if they would have just advertised it as a expansion pack.

The Bottom Line
Save your money its not worth the hassle. The game is dead unless you intend to play offline. There were times that you could go into the applet and see over 100 guys online at anytime. Now when you go there your lucky to get 16. That should tell people something. If you want to throw your money away buy Main Event.

Great game poor Applet

The Good
Loved everything about the game. I have been a die hard drag racing fan for years. Glad to see they came out with a game that closely resesembles true life dragracing.

The Bad
1). Different drivers views for racing. ( Should only be one view when racing. From the drivers seat.)

2). The Applet ( The applet was good in the begnning but as more people started to play the game it became worse. The applet doesn't support large amounts of people.) The Applet was a poor choice for this game.

3). Too many cheats need to be fixed in this game. I am sure the programmers know which ones the racer are using to cheat to win.

4). Tuning screen could be alittle bit better. Don't like the sliders.

5). The programmers were on there way to making the best online sim game out there before running into trouble. Hope they can make a go of new game that they were about to release before running into trouble.

The Bottom Line
Great product just needs some work.
